Embark on a historical adventure to the Statue of Liberty and Ellis Island. Take a morning ferry ride to Liberty Island, where you can explore the grounds and climb to the pedestal for breathtaking views. In the afternoon, visit Ellis Island and delve into the stories of immigrants who passed through its doors. End the day with a stroll along the Battery Park promenade, enjoying views of the harbor and skyline.
Spend the morning exploring the fascinating exhibits at the Intrepid Sea, Air & Space Museum. Discover historic aircraft, space shuttles, and even a Concorde jet. In the afternoon, venture to the nearby High Line Park, an elevated park built on a historic freight rail line. Take a leisurely walk, enjoying the greenery and unique views of the city. In the evening, savor a delicious dinner in the nearby Chelsea Market.

For off the beaten path attractions and places loved by locals, be sure to visit the Children's Museum of Manhattan. It offers interactive exhibits and educational programs for kids. Another hidden gem is the Brooklyn Bridge Park, where you can enjoy stunning views of the Manhattan skyline, visit playgrounds, and have a picnic by the waterfront. Don't miss the chance to explore the vibrant neighborhoods of Brooklyn, such as DUMBO and Williamsburg, known for their unique shops, art galleries, and delicious food.
